The Rising Sun Armchair was handmade and donated by Gene Landon ’57. It is one of two replicas he fashioned of the 18th century Rising Sun Armchair used by George Washington during the 1787 Constitutional Convention. Dr. John Templeton Jr. commissioned Landon to handcraft an exact replica to be displayed permanently in the Constitution Center in Philadelphia. The original chair and one replica are in Philadelphia on display and cannot be touched. However, Templeton gave Landon permission to create a second exact replica for Lycoming which you have the opportunity to sit in during Homecoming 2012!

"Marcellus Shale Gas and our Energy Future"- Jonas Room, Wertz Student Center
Marcellus Shale gas extraction may be the most polarizing issue we’ve ever faced in Central Pennsylvania. Supporters claim that Marcellus drilling has created thousands of jobs and put Williamsport on the map as a center of energy. Critics snap back that Marcellus drilling creates environmental risks and social costs that are unacceptably high, and that gas drilling is a boom-bust event that may be here today and gone tomorrow.
Join Arthur Sterngold for a discussion about the costs and benefits of Marcellus Shale gas development and its role in the nation's overall energy picture.
